Output 80e3fcc76829f21d44684d5b5a0f014f2b9777b6b12f51b70dd6656064b6a957:30

value
3628511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c26c39b2a69e224414cd7e67e97131b1e31eb63 OP_EQUAL
address
3D1U9hwUjRnxSk6ebXHtxunqqp2n11r3xC
transaction
80e3fcc76829f21d44684d5b5a0f014f2b9777b6b12f51b70dd6656064b6a957
spent
true